It is a very strange time and place you find yourself in.
 
Earth. North America. Early 1998.
 
From readily available information, and the pronounced fears of a few politicians and information technology leaders, it is obvious to you that things are about to fall apart. Yet the world at large seems blissfully ignorant. Most citizens pay little attention to history and are unfamiliar with how unusually blessed latter-20th-century North Americans have been.
 
Peace. Prosperity. We live for entertainment, money, and immediate gratification.
 
Most people seem unwilling to believe that the geniuses who've given us all the technology we take for granted could possibly have painted us all into a corner with the Year 2000 century change problem, also known as the "Millennium Bomb" or "Y2K".
 
On the other hand, a small but rapidly growing percentage of people - mostly information workers with above-average intelligence - are already predicting the breakdown of banks, stock markets, aviation, public utilities, ... maybe even society itself.
